# Pool Filter Cleaning Service Introduction Your pool filter works harder in Texas than almost anywhere else in the country, battling intense sun, high pollen counts, and debris from our frequent storms—which means it needs professional attention every 6-12 months to maintain proper circulation and water chemistry. A clogged or dirty filter doesn't just reduce water clarity; it forces your pump to work overtime, dramatically increasing energy costs and risking equipment damage that can cost $1,000-$3,000 to repair. Texas heat accelerates algae growth and mineral buildup, making regular filter maintenance not just a preference but essential for safe, swimmable water year-round. The difference between an amateur cleaning and a professional service is significant—expert technicians know how to properly backwash, inspect for damage, and assess whether your filter needs replacement, preventing costly emergencies during peak swimming season. Frequently Asked Questions
How often should I get my pool filter cleaned in Texas?
Texas pools typically need filter cleaning every 4-6 weeks during swimming season due to heat and dust. However, if you use your pool frequently or live in a dusty area, clean it every 2-3 weeks. Winter months require less frequent cleaning. Regular cleaning maintains proper water circulation and prevents algae growth in Texas's warm climate.
How much does professional pool filter cleaning cost in Texas?
Professional pool filter cleaning in Texas typically costs $150-$300 per cleaning service. One-time cleanings run $200-$250, while monthly maintenance plans range from $100-$200 monthly. Prices vary by filter type, pool size, and your location within Texas. Some companies offer discounts for annual contracts or multiple services bundled together.
What should I look for when hiring a pool filter cleaning service in Texas?
Choose a Texas-licensed pool contractor with verifiable experience and customer reviews. Ask about their cleaning process, warranty on work, and insurance coverage. Verify they understand Texas pool regulations and can handle your specific filter type (sand, cartridge, or DE). Request a written estimate and check their response time for emergency repairs.
What are signs my pool filter needs professional cleaning in Texas?
Watch for cloudy water despite proper chemical balance, reduced water flow, or increased pressure gauge readings above normal. In Texas's humid climate, you might notice algae growth or debris buildup faster. If your filter hasn't been cleaned in 4+ weeks or pool water temperature won't stabilize, professional cleaning is overdue. Regular maintenance prevents costly replacements.
How long does a professional pool filter cleaning take?
A standard pool filter cleaning typically takes 1-2 hours, depending on filter type and condition. Cartridge filters clean faster than sand or DE filters. If your filter requires backwashing, chemical treatment, or repairs, add 30-60 minutes. Texas professionals can usually schedule same-day or next-day appointments during peak summer season.
